McIlroy got second place from Rahm

Date:

Rory McIlroy took second place in the world golf rankings from Jon Rahmwhich is still led by American Scottie Scheffler and where Englishman Matt Fitzpatrick is in tenth place after winning the US Open.

McIlroy’s finish in fifth place allowed him to climb one step on the podium with an average of 7.77 points at the expense of Rahm (7.76) twelfth at Brookline after a bad final day in which he cut short his chances of trying to re-validate victory in the third ‘major’ of the season with 74 shots.

Meanwhile, Scheffler, who fought until the last moment to win the second major this year — he won the Augusta Masters—, combined his lead on the world list, which he led with 10.95 points.

Fitzpatrickwinner after a brisk fight with American Will Zalatoris, premiered his chapter of victories at large and climbed to tenth place from a list where American Collin Morikawa, fifth, rose from seventh to fourth place (7.20), just ahead of Justin Thomas.

American Patrick Cantlay and Australian Cameron Smith, who performed poorly, dropped to sixth and seventh place, respectively, followed by Norwegian Viktor Hovland and American Sam Burns.

Adri Arnaus and Sergio García did not make the cut. Both dropped to positions 56 and 59and Pablo Larrazabal improved an area (70).
